What does Secondary infringement mean?

In copyright, these are a series of acts relating to so called infringing copies which amount to an infringement in themselves.

An infringing copy is primarily something the making of which constituted an infringement of the copyright in the work in question. Certain other works become infringing copies where they are dealt with in certain ways.
